۱ احسان پژمان
گرفتن خروجی از آرایه‌های چند بعدی با حلقه ها؟ ترجیحا foreach
جامعه پی اچ پی ایجاد شده در ۲۴ مهر ۱۴۰۱

سلام وقتتون بخیر اساتید گرامی

سئوالی که برام ایجاد شده و توضیحی در تاپیک‌های مشابه براش ارائه نشده بود را میخوام بپرسم البته باید بگم که بود اما جواب درست وحسابی نداشت یا چیزی که من میخواستم نبود ..

خب سئوال اینه که وقتی ما بیشتر از یک آرایه داریم و میخواییم با استفاده از حلقه‌ها در خروجی نمایشش دهیم ترجیحا حلقه foreach باید چکاری انجام دهیم و با چه روشی اینکار ممکنه فرض کنیم که ما چنین آرایه ای داریم

$mArray = array(
    "1" => [
        "nemeAndFamily" => [
            "firstName" => "Ehsan",
            "lastName" => "Pazhman"
        ],
        "emailAndUser" => [
        "email" => "ehsan@gmail.co",
        "userName" => "Ehsap13"
        ]
        ],
    "2" => [
        "nemeAndFamily" => [
            "firstName" => "Ali",
            "lastName" => "Rad"
        ],
        "emailAndUser" => [
        "email" => "Alirad@gmail.co",
        "userName" => "Ali1234"
        ]
    ]
        );

حالا برای خروجی گرفتن با حلقه‌ها خصوصا بصورت key value باید از چه روشی استفاده کنیم ممنون میشم توضیح دهید ...

سلام احسان جان

ببین برنامه ما معمولا یه ساختار و هدفی داره و همینجوری بی دلیل اعضا رو چاپ نمیکنیم!

اما الان خروجی که میخوای چاپ کنی چه شکلیه؟

بهترین پاسخ
محمد گازری ۲۴ مهر ۱۴۰۱، ۱۰:۲۷